Jewelry for Beginners: Wire Wrapped Tree of Life Pendent

April 3 | 6:00 pm - 8:00 pm

Learn how to hand make a pendent: a unique tree of life design, out of copper wire and a gemstone cabochon. In the class we will discuss different tools, materials, and techniques used in wire wrapping. Afterwards we will put these techniques into practice and you will make a pendent that you can take home with you. No experience necessary.

About Thom: My name is Thomas Crumrine. I’ve been making jewelry for 18 years. I enjoy creating things and love to show others how to get started on their own creative journey. I’ve lived in Moab since 2014 and enjoy being part of the community.
All materials are provided, but feel free to bring a gemstone cabochon if you have one you would like to use!
